Dental implants have gained immense popularity as a reliable resolution for missing teeth. However, the query arises whether dental implants can fail and, if that is the case, what causes this failure. Understanding the potential reasons behind dental implant failure is crucial for both potential sufferers and dental professionals.
First and foremost, one of the main causes of dental implant failure is infection. Infections can result in peri-implantitis, an inflammatory condition affecting the gums and bone around the implant. This condition arises when micro organism kind a biofilm on the implant floor, which can subsequently invade deeper tissues. If not addressed promptly, the infection can destroy the bone supporting the implant, leading to its failure.

Another significant issue is the quality of the bone on the implant website. Successful dental implant placement requires enough bone density and volume to assist the implant. If the bone lacks integrity due to conditions such as osteoporosis or extreme bone resorption, the implant might not integrate nicely. Insufficient bone help can lead to mobility or complete failure over time.
The expertise and ability of the dental professional performing the procedure play an important role within the success of dental implants. An inexperienced dentist might improperly place the implant, leading to several complications (Cosmetic Benefits Of Dental Implants in). Incorrect angulation or depth can compromise the implant's stability, making it susceptible to failure. Therefore, choosing a qualified and skilled implant specialist is significant
Moreover, patients' overall health significantly influences the success rate of dental implants. Certain medical conditions, corresponding to uncontrolled diabetes, can hinder therapeutic and improve the likelihood of complications. Patients present process immunosuppressive therapy additionally face the next risk of implant failure. Pre-existing health issues should be fastidiously evaluated earlier than proceeding with the implant process.

Lifestyle choices, such as smoking and extreme alcohol consumption, can further improve the risk of failure. These habits can impair blood circulation and affect healing, resulting in issues. Smokers, specifically, have a better failure rate because of impaired gum health and increased risk of infection. Addressing these habits is crucial for improving the chances of a profitable end result.
The type of implant and the materials used can also impression the probability of failure. While most trendy implants are made from titanium and are highly biocompatible, not all implants are created equal. Poor-quality supplies can result in increased rates of rejection or issues. It is important to choose high-quality implants from respected producers to ensure durability and success.
Additionally, the loading of the implant performs a big role. Early loading, the place the implant is subjected to chew forces before full therapeutic, can lead to failure. Adequate time should be allowed for osseointegration, the process the place the bone fuses with the implant. Following the dentist's tips for loading and utilization is necessary to keep away from problems.

Patient compliance with post-operative care is another important factor within the success of dental implants (Evolution Of Dental Implants in). Following the procedure, sufferers must adhere to particular aftercare instructions, together with sustaining oral hygiene and attending follow-up appointments. Neglecting these care protocols can improve the chance of infection and other problems
Another factor to assume about is the presence of dental abnormalities. Issues like misaligned teeth or jaw discrepancies can put undesired stress on the implant. Dental professionals ought to carefully consider the complete oral landscape to guarantee that the implant does not face undue stress from adjacent teeth or the general chunk.
Finally, regular maintenance and check-ups are essential for the long-term success of dental implants. Just like natural teeth, implants require care and monitoring. Routine dental visits enable professionals to assess the condition of the implant and surrounding tissues, figuring out points before they escalate.
